Transaction 97e500c113d69850d6e0a85f0627ca71a9716103886e47bf6bd3f4da1ea35229
1 Input
1 Output
-
97e500c113d69850d6e0a85f0627ca71a9716103886e47bf6bd3f4da1ea35229:0
- value
- 424574
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 72232d62c358ad0f0b08d31a66aef4c22f032088 OP_EQUAL
- address
- 3C6X6aChHv1MhA8YkVsKVBZS5LuwUizNXN